Ocean Waves


January 12, 2017 nationwide

Originally a TV movie from Studio Ghibli, Ocean Waves is finally getting a US full release. It’s a story about high school kids, which is kind of unique for Ghibli. I’m sold!

Monster Trucks

January 13, 2017

Paramount has already taken a $115 million write-down on the film due to its expected poor returns, which is never a good sign. It’s an original design, but the trailers have been terrible. Monster Trucks looks more Sharknado than feature film.

The Breadwinner

Unknown 2017 date

Done by the team who made Song of the Sea and The Secret of the Kells, this is about an Afghani girl who must dress as a boy so she can support her family. Yes, please!

Loving Vincent

Unknown 2017 date

Each of the 65,000 frames of this film are oil paintings on canvas! I am a huge van Gogh fan, so I have been intrigued by this project for some time. It sounds fascinating!
